I don't know of anywhere that you can bank cord blood for free, but I have banked cord blood with AlphaCord, and also donated cord blood. We banked our daughter's cord blood back in 2003 and have been storing it ever since. It was about $1000 for the initial storage (freezing, testing etc.).
